In a nutshell:

Matthew
Focus: Revealing Jesus as The King 

Mark -
Focus: Jesus the Servant; 
the perfect servant; the perfect sacrifice

Luke - 
Focus: The Perfect man 

John - 
Focus: Jesus the Eternal God
(of the trinity); the Son of God.

Note, Luke was a gentile who knew Paul. Why did he write?  Luke investigated the things surrounding Jesus and the Apostles; he investigated Christianity, and was a historian writing down the things he learned.  He was not an Apostle, but adds to the assurance of the NT Scriptures the earliest evidence based investigation into these things. If anything was amiss and not as Christians claimed... he would have said so. 

God used Luke to write Luke and Acts.
